QQI Level 4 General Learning (4M2010)
Duration: 18 months
College foundation allows students to explore career opportunities and consider all their educational options. It is a gateway to college life which enables students to pursue their interests and develop their abilities. On completion of College Foundation, students have the opportunity to progress onto level 4 and level 5 specific skills courses within the college, Further Education, or the workplace. The course allows you to work in small groups with individual attention – you work to your own plan.
Activities include:
- Thinking about possible career
- Getting ready for training, further education, or the workplace
- Self advocacy and citizenship
- Staying well
- Part time work experience
- Sampling other courses within the college
- Exploring other further options and job opportunities

Progression Paths from College Foundation:
College East Level 4& 5, Skills Specific Training (SST) courses
City of Dublin ETB L5 & 6 courses
Higher Education: Trinity College and TU Dublin, Access Programmes.
